متن کاملDeformations of Frobenius structures on Hurwitz spaces
Deformations of Dubrovin’s Hurwitz Frobenius manifolds are constructed. The deformations depend on g(g+1)/2 complex parameters where g is the genus of the corresponding Riemann surface. In genus one, the flat metric of the deformed Frobenius manifold coincides with a metric associated with a one-parameter family of solutions to the Painlevé-VI equation with coefficients (1/8,−1/8, 1/8, 3/8) . متن کامل`-adic representations from Hurwitz spaces
The Hurwitz space approach to the regular Inverse Galois Problem was the only successful approach to Galois group realizations beyond nilpotent groups. It gave regular realizations of many series of groups. More significantly, the M(odular) T(ower) program identified obstructions to systematically finding regular realizations.
